ABSTRACT:
A post-objective scanning device using a rotatable polygon mirror has a correction system for achieving telecentric scanning with a well-corrected scanning spot. A mirror facet tracker is provided to obtain high radiation efficiency and optimum use of the correction system. The facet tracker may be an active device including an additional beam deflector or a passive device including a facet tracking mirror.
